Tips
To further develop Max's navigation and life skills, consider introducing map reading exercises using both physical maps and digital GPS tools, helping him connect directions with visual geographical information. Engage him in planning routes for family outings to enhance his foresight and strategic thinking. Role-play different driving scenarios that require lane changes and turn anticipation to improve his situational awareness. Additionally, encourage journaling or recording experiences about navigation challenges and successes to build reflective and self-assessment habits.
